
The Audi Q2L has a total of 7 models, all equipped with a 150-horsepower engine, with an NEDC fuel consumption of 6L per 100 kilometers. The fuel tank capacity is the same for all models, at 50L. A full tank can cover a distance of 50/6*100=833km. The fuel consumption of a car is directly related to five major factors: driving habits, the car itself, road conditions, natural wind, and environmental temperature. Specific factors that can increase fuel consumption are as follows: Driving habits: Aggressive driving, such as sudden acceleration, frequent overtaking, and not easing off the throttle before a red light, can increase fuel consumption. The car itself: Cars with larger engine displacements generally consume more fuel than those with smaller displacements, as larger displacements typically produce more power and require more gasoline for combustion. Heavier cars also consume more fuel because greater weight requires more driving torque. Road conditions: Driving on dirt roads, muddy roads, soft surfaces, or mountainous roads increases resistance and fuel consumption. Natural wind: Driving against the wind or on windy days increases the car's resistance and fuel consumption. Low environmental temperatures: When the engine block is cold, the injected gasoline does not vaporize easily during a cold start, requiring more gasoline for combustion, which increases fuel consumption. Additionally, in low temperatures, the engine's computer may control the engine to run at higher RPMs to warm up, which also increases fuel consumption.

In my daily experience with the Audi Q2L, fuel consumption is always a concern. Personally, I find the average in the city is around 8L/100km, and it can exceed 9L when encountering frequent traffic lights or heavy traffic. On the highway, it easily drops below 6L. My habit of gentle starts and minimal hard braking keeps the fuel consumption stable at around 7.5L. The car also has an Eco mode, which fine-tunes throttle response for fuel efficiency. After driving for half a year, the monthly cost of filling up with 92-octane gasoline is a few hundred yuan, which isn't too high. For those looking to save money, I recommend planning routes to avoid congested areas. Overall, the car has sufficient power, and while its fuel efficiency isn't the best, it's easy to handle. Developing a habit of tracking fuel consumption is far more important than relying on paper data.
